Motorola reduces price of its Moto 360 smartwatch by Rs 5,000

byCustoms Today Report
05/05/2015
in Technology
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

NEW Delhi: Motorola has cut down the price of its Moto 360 smartwatch by Rs 5,000. The leather strap variants are now available at Rs 12,999 while the metal band version cost Rs 14,999. The Moto 360 was earlier priced at Rs 17,999 and Rs 19,999 for the leather and metal band respectively. It is available only on Flipkart.

Powered by Android Wear OS, the Moto 360 is compatible with all smartphones running Android 4.3 or higher. It has a 1.5-inch round dial and has a display resolution of 320 x 290 pixels at 205 ppi. The Backlit LCD is protected with Corning Gorilla Glass 3. It weighs just 49 grams and comes with a 320 mAh battery.
